h2.svelte-bggpmn.svelte-bggpmn{margin:0;text-transform:uppercase}h3.svelte-bggpmn.svelte-bggpmn{margin:0;text-align:center;text-transform:uppercase;font-size:22px}hr.svelte-bggpmn.svelte-bggpmn{margin-bottom:2rem}.wrapper.svelte-bggpmn.svelte-bggpmn{padding:2rem var(--main-padding)}.bottom.svelte-bggpmn.svelte-bggpmn{display:flex;flex-direction:column;gap:1rem;flex:1;justify-content:space-between}p.svelte-bggpmn.svelte-bggpmn{margin-bottom:3rem}p.description.svelte-bggpmn.svelte-bggpmn{margin:0;text-align:center}.services.svelte-bggpmn.svelte-bggpmn{display:flex;justify-content:space-between;gap:2rem}.portfolio-card.svelte-bggpmn.svelte-bggpmn{display:flex;flex:1;flex-direction:column;gap:1rem;padding:2rem;background-color:var(--color-background-2);cursor:pointer}.portfolio-card.svelte-bggpmn img.svelte-bggpmn{width:100%;object-fit:cover;aspect-ratio:1}@media (max-width: 800px){.services.svelte-bggpmn.svelte-bggpmn{flex-direction:column;align-items:center}}.carousel.svelte-c71i2k.svelte-c71i2k{height:100svh;padding:2rem 0}.header-margin.svelte-c71i2k.svelte-c71i2k{margin-top:calc(var(--header-margin) - 2rem)}.slide.top-target.svelte-c71i2k.svelte-c71i2k{min-height:unset}.about-me.svelte-c71i2k.svelte-c71i2k{display:flex;height:100vh;height:100svh;padding:var(--main-padding)}.about-me.svelte-c71i2k img.svelte-c71i2k{height:100%;object-fit:cover}.about-me.svelte-c71i2k .text.svelte-c71i2k{display:flex;flex-direction:column;justify-content:space-between;margin:3rem 0;padding:2rem;background-color:var(--color-background-2)}.about-me.svelte-c71i2k .center.svelte-c71i2k{text-align:center;display:flex;flex-direction:column;justify-content:center;align-items:center;flex:1}.about-me.svelte-c71i2k .center h1.svelte-c71i2k{font-size:18px;margin:18px 0}.about-me.svelte-c71i2k .center .el.svelte-c71i2k{width:400px;max-width:100%;margin-bottom:1rem}.about-me.svelte-c71i2k .center img.svelte-c71i2k{width:100%;object-fit:contain}.about-me.svelte-c71i2k hr.svelte-c71i2k{width:80%;margin:0 auto}.intro-text.svelte-c71i2k.svelte-c71i2k{column-gap:2rem;flex:1}.intro-text.svelte-c71i2k p.svelte-c71i2k{margin-top:0;text-align:justify}@media (max-width: 1100px){.about-me.svelte-c71i2k.svelte-c71i2k{flex-direction:column;height:unset}.about-me.svelte-c71i2k img.svelte-c71i2k{width:400px;max-width:100%;align-self:center;padding:2rem}.about-me.svelte-c71i2k .text.svelte-c71i2k{margin:0}}@media (max-width: 630px){.intro-text.svelte-c71i2k.svelte-c71i2k{column-count:1}}@media (max-width: 500px){.about-me.svelte-c71i2k .el img.svelte-c71i2k{padding:0}}
